Varicose veins are enlarged, twisted veins that most commonly affect the legs due to poor blood flow. They develop when vein valves become weak, allowing blood to pool instead of flowing properly back to the heart. While many people consider varicose veins a cosmetic issue, they can also cause pain, swelling, heaviness, and skin problems if left untreated. What Causes Varicose Veins?

Varicose veins form when the tiny valves inside leg veins fail to function correctly. This leads to increased pressure in the veins, causing them to enlarge and twist. Common risk factors include:

  • Prolonged standing or sitting
  • Obesity
  • Pregnancy
  • Aging
  • Family history of vein disease

Over time, untreated varicose veins may lead to complications like skin discoloration, ulcers, or blood clots.

Symptoms of Varicose Veins

You should seek medical evaluation if you notice:

  • Aching or heavy legs
  • Swelling in the ankles and feet
  • Burning or throbbing pain
  • Visible blue or purple bulging veins
  • Itching or skin darkening near the ankles
  • Non-healing wounds in severe cases

What is Varicose Veins Surgery?

Varicose veins surgery aims to remove or close damaged veins so blood can flow through healthy veins instead. Treatment options depend on the severity of the condition.

Surgical Options May Include:

Vein Ligation and Stripping
Damaged veins are tied off and removed through small incisions.

Minimally Invasive Procedures
Modern techniques like laser or radiofrequency treatment seal the vein from inside with minimal discomfort.

Recovery After Surgery

Most patients can walk shortly after surgery. Light activities can resume within a few days, while strenuous exercise may need to be avoided for a couple of weeks. Wearing compression stockings and following doctor’s advice helps speed up healing.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. Is varicose vein surgery painful?

    Modern procedures are minimally painful and performed under local or regional anesthesia.

  2. How long does recovery take?

    Most patients return to normal activities within a few days.

  3. Will varicose veins return after surgery?

    Treated veins usually do not return, but new veins can develop if risk factors continue.

  4. Is hospitalization required?

    Many treatments are done as day-care procedures.
